“My favorite look of the season is a red lip paired with a nude face, as seen on the runway in the Yves Saint Laurent and House of Holland shows. To get the look, team groomed brows with a wash of light-brown matte eyeshadow and a slick of black mascara. Add a touch of beige to the cheekbones, and to create a bold lip, paint on a rich creamy red lipstick.”

Rock out in red lips!

To achieve perfect red smackers:

1). Start by exfoliating your lips to remove any dry, flaky skin.

Makeup artist tip: Want a quick and easy exfoliation technique? Rub a dry, soft-bristled baby’s toothbrush over your lips.

2). To hydrate your lips, apply a good lip balm (I love The Lip Balm by Crème De La Mer and the Carmex range).

Makeup artist tip: Ensure you tissue off any excess lip balm before you apply your lipliner. If you don’t, your lipliner is likely to smear everywhere! (more…)
